Főoldal
HU

SHA256 hash letöltése

Online szolgáltatás, amely lehetővé teszi az SHA256 hash értékének lekérését. Az SHA256 (Secure Hash Algorithm 256) riptográfiai funkció. A kivonat mérete 256 bit.

Szöveg:

Eredmény:

^_^

(Másoláshoz kattintson ide)

A SHA256 (biztonságos hash algoritmus 256-bites) egy kriptográfiai hash funkció, amelyet az Egyesült Államok Nemzetbiztonsági Ügynöksége (NSA) fejlesztett ki, és 2001-ben közzétett szövetségi információfeldolgozási standard (FIPS) Pub 180-4. Ez a SHA-2 algoritmusok családjának része, amely magában foglalja az SHA-224, SHA-384, SHA-512, SHA-512/224 és SHA-512/256. Az SHA256 -ot a legszélesebb körben használják különféle biztonsági protokollokban és alkalmazásokban, beleértve a TLS/SSL, SSH, PGP, S/MIME és IPSec.

Az SHA256 függvény elfogadja az önkényes hosszúságú bemeneti adatokat, és 256 bites (32 bájtos) hash-t generál, más néven üzenet emésztés. Ennek a hashnak a rögzített mérete van, így kényelmes a tároláshoz és az összehasonlításhoz. A SHA256 fontos tulajdonsága a determinizmus: ugyanazon bemeneti adatok alapján az algoritmus mindig ugyanazt a hash -ot generálja. Ez elengedhetetlen az adatok integritásának biztosításához.

A SHA256 -nak is ütközési ellenállása van, vagyis rendkívül nehéz két különböző bemeneti üzenetet találni, amelyek ugyanazt a hash -ot generálják. Ezenkívül egyirányú: gyakorlatilag lehetetlen kiszámítani az eredeti üzenetet, csak a hash-t. Ezek a tulajdonságok az SHA256 -t alkalmassá teszik az adatok integritásának ellenőrzésére, a digitális aláírásokra és a jelszó tárolására.

Erőssége ellenére azonban az SHA256 nem teljesen sérthetetlen. Az idő és a számítási teljesítmény előrehaladásával az elméleti repedés lehetővé válik, bár a gyakorlatban ehhez hatalmas erőforrásokra van szükség. Ezért a maximális biztonságot igénylő alkalmazások esetében a modern és erősebb hash-funkciók, például az SHA-3 használhatók.

Összegezve: az SHA256 egy széles körben használt és megbízható kriptográfiai hash funkció, amely létfontosságú szerepet játszik a biztonságban az információs technológia különféle területein. Determinisztikus, ütközés-ellenálló és egyirányú tulajdonságai nélkülözhetetlen eszközévé teszik az adatok integritásának ellenőrzését, a digitális aláírások létrehozását és a jelszavak tárolását.